UC Davis in the running to host world movie premiere

An online contest for colleges and universities to host the world premiere of the upcoming film Your Highness, starring James Franco and Natalie Portman, is currently underway. The college that receives the most votes will host the movie’s world premiere on its campus, complete with cast appearances and an after-party. Second- through sixth-place winners will win a free advanced screening of the movie.

UC Davis climbed approximately six places over the weekend and currently holds 21st spot with 2,150 votes. Rutgers University is in the lead with 8,560 votes. Go to eventful.com or the Facebook group “Help Bring Your Highness (movie) to UC Davis” to vote.

Voting ends March 21.

Headline: Auditions to be held for Studio 301’s ‘Julius Caesar’

Actors itching to show off their chops next quarter are invited to audition for student-run theater group Studio 301’s spring production, Shakespeare’s Julius Caesar.

“I’m looking for committed and, most importantly, enthusiastic actors who are willing to take risks and have fun on the stage,” said director Michael Lutheran.

Auditions will be held tomorrow from 6 to 11 p.m. in 101 Wright Hal. Auditioners are asked to prepare a one- to two-minute dramatic Shakespeare monologue and bring a headshot, resume and their spring quarter schedule. If you do not have a monologue prepared, one will be provided for you. All who are interested are encouraged to try out.
